About this earthquake

On June 1, 2026 at 17:05 UTC, a magnitude M1.9 earthquake occurred near Salinas, Puerto Rico (United States). The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 16 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Earthquakes of this small magnitude are usually barely noticeable and cause no damage.

The event was recorded by USGS. United States: over the past 24 hours, QuakeMap24 logged 153 earthquakes, the strongest at M4.9.
